探索MySQL插件库:解锁数据库高效管理的秘密武器

资源类型:00-5.net 2025-07-02 09:55

mysql 插件库简介:



探索MySQL插件库的无限可能:提升数据库性能与功能的利器 在当今数字化时代,数据库作为信息系统的核心组件,其性能与功能的优劣直接关系到整个业务系统的稳定性和效率

    MySQL,作为开源数据库领域的佼佼者,凭借其高度的灵活性、可扩展性以及广泛的社区支持,成为了众多企业的首选

    然而,面对日益复杂多变的业务需求,单一的MySQL基础功能往往难以满足所有场景

    这时,MySQL插件库便成为了解锁MySQL无限潜能的关键

    本文将深入探讨MySQL插件库的重要性、种类、应用案例以及如何选择与实施插件,旨在帮助读者充分利用这一资源,提升数据库的综合能力

     一、MySQL插件库:数据库性能与功能的加速器 MySQL插件库是一个包含各种扩展插件的集合,这些插件旨在增强MySQL的功能性、安全性、性能监控与管理能力

    不同于直接修改MySQL源代码,插件机制允许开发者在不改变核心代码的前提下,通过加载额外的模块来扩展MySQL的功能

    这种设计不仅保证了系统的稳定性,还极大地方便了功能的升级与维护

     二、MySQL插件的种类与功能概览 MySQL插件库涵盖了多种类型的插件,每一类都有其特定的应用场景和价值

    以下是几种常见的插件类型及其功能简介: 1.存储引擎插件:MySQL支持多种存储引擎,如InnoDB、MyISAM等

    存储引擎插件允许开发者或第三方提供新的存储机制,以满足特定场景下的数据存储需求

    例如,TokuDB插件提供了高效的压缩存储,适合存储海量数据;而NDB Cluster插件则专注于高可用性和分布式数据库环境

     2.复制与同步插件:对于需要跨数据中心数据同步或读写分离的应用场景,MySQL提供了如Group Replication、MySQL Shell Replication等插件,它们能够简化复制配置,提高数据一致性,确保业务连续性

     3.监控与管理插件:这类插件帮助DBA实时监控数据库性能,预警潜在问题,优化资源配置

    例如,Percona Monitoring and Management(PMM)插件集成了丰富的监控指标,支持图形化界面操作,极大提升了运维效率

     4.安全插件:面对日益严峻的数据安全挑战,MySQL安全插件如MariaDB Audit Plugin、Sentinel等,提供了细粒度的访问控制、审计日志记录等功能,有效增强了数据库的安全性

     5.全文搜索与数据分析插件:对于需要高效全文搜索或复杂数据分析的应用,MySQL插件库提供了如SphinxSE、InfoBright等插件,它们能够加速搜索速度,优化数据分析性能

     三、MySQL插件的应用案例 案例一:电商平台的性能优化 某知名电商平台在业务高峰期遭遇数据库性能瓶颈,导致用户访问延迟增加

    通过引入InnoDB存储引擎的高级特性(如压缩表、预读等)以及使用Percona Toolkit进行碎片化整理,结合PMM插件进行性能监控与调优,最终显著提升了数据库处理能力,保障了用户体验

     案例二:金融系统的数据安全加固 一家金融机构为了加强数据保护,部署了MariaDB Audit Plugin进行详细的数据库操作审计

    该插件能够记录所有对数据库的访问行为,包括登录、查询、修改等,一旦发现异常操作,立即触发警报,有效防止了数据泄露风险

     案例三:大数据分析平台的扩展能力 一家大数据分析公司采用Hadoop结合MySQL作为数据处理层,通过集成InfoBright插件,利用其列式存储和压缩技术,大幅提升了数据加载速度和查询效率,降低了存储成本,加速了数据分析周期

     四、如何选择与实施MySQL插件 1.明确需求:在选择插件前,首先要明确业务需求,包括性能提升、功能扩展、安全加固等方面,确保所选插件能够直接解决当前面临的问题

     2.兼容性评估:检查插件与当前MySQL版本的兼容性,避免版本冲突导致的不稳定情况

    同时,了解插件的更新频率和支持情况,确保长期可用性

     3.性能测试:在生产环境部署前,应在测试环境中对插件进行充分的性能测试,评估其对数据库性能的影响,确保不会引入新的问题

     4.逐步部署:建议采用分阶段部署策略,先在小范围或低优先级系统上试用,观察运行效果,逐步扩大应用范围

     5.培训与文档:确保团队成员了解插件的工作原理、配置方法及常见故障排除,建立详细的操作文档,以便后续维护

     五、结语 MySQL插件库作为MySQL生态系统的重要组成部分,为数据库的性能优化、功能扩展、安全管理提供了强大的支持

    通过合理利用插件,企业不仅能够满足当前业务需求,还能为未来业务扩展奠定坚实的基础

    然而,插件的选择与实施需谨慎,需结合实际情况,综合考虑需求、兼容性、性能等多方面因素

    只有这样,才能真正发挥MySQL插件库的潜力,为企业的数字化转型之路保驾护航

    

阅读全文
上一篇:CentOS6.5编译安装MySQL教程

最新收录:

  • MySQL高级技巧:解锁数据库管理新境界
  • CentOS6.5编译安装MySQL教程
  • MySQL数据库处理整数价格技巧
  • Hive安装与配置MySQL指南
  • MySQL是否存在表空间解析
  • 解锁MySQL:轻松打开并探索数据库表的秘诀
  • SCWS+Sphinx整合MySQL关键词解析
  • MySQL获取排序首条记录技巧
  • MySQL数据库备份恢复全攻略
  • MySQL技巧:轻松实现数据内容替换与更新
  • MySQL中开窗函数的应用指南
  • MySQL8.0驱动:解锁高效数据库连接
  • 首页 | mysql 插件库:探索MySQL插件库:解锁数据库高效管理的秘密武器